Retaining wall construction in Marmaduke typically costs between $2,500 to $10,000, with an average around $5,000. Factors affecting this cost include the height and length of the wall, materials used, and whether drainage solutions are necessary.
Marmaduke contractors generally charge between $50 to $75 per hour for labor, with local permit requirements managed by the Marmaduke City Hall. Permit fees can range from $50 to $150, and timelines for approval can take a few days to a couple of weeks depending on the complexity of the project.
When comparing quotes from Marmaduke contractors, ensure that each estimate includes a breakdown of materials, labor, and any additional costs. This transparency helps in understanding the value and scope of work being offered.
Licensed retaining wall contractors in Marmaduke charge $50–$75/hr, depending on their experience and the complexity of the job. Hiring a local contractor can often save on travel costs and provide quicker service.
Most significant retaining wall work in Marmaduke requires permits from the Marmaduke City Hall. These permits help ensure safety and compliance with local building codes.
Material choice can swing a retaining wall project by 10–25%, especially when comparing concrete, stone, or timber options. Higher-quality materials may lead to better long-term durability.
Spring and early summer are peak seasons for retaining wall construction in Marmaduke due to favorable weather conditions. Booking in the fall or winter may yield better rates and availability.
In Marmaduke, whether you need a permit to build a retaining wall depends on its height and location. Generally, walls over 4 feet high require a permit and must comply with local building codes. It's also important to consider if your wall is near property lines or in a flood-prone area, as this might require additional regulations. Before starting your project, it's advisable to check with the local building department to ensure compliance and to avoid potential fines or issues in the future. A local contractor familiar with Marmaduke's regulations can also assist in this process.
Determining the right height for your retaining wall in Marmaduke depends on several factors, including the slope of your land, the purpose of the wall, and local regulations. Generally, retaining walls can be built up to 4 feet without special engineering, but higher walls may require professional design and permits. If your wall is meant to support soil from a steep slope, it may need to be taller. Additionally, aesthetic preferences and how the wall integrates with your landscaping will play a role. Consulting with a local contractor who understands Marmaduke's zoning laws can help ensure your wall is both functional and compliant.
The timeline for building a retaining wall in Marmaduke can vary based on several factors, including the wall's size, complexity, and the weather conditions. Generally, a simple retaining wall can be constructed in a few days, while larger or more complicated projects may take a week or more. Site preparation is crucial and can add to the timeline, especially if there is significant grading or excavation involved. It's important to discuss the expected timeline with your chosen contractor, as they can provide a more accurate estimate based on the specific details of your project and local conditions.
The average cost of building a retaining wall in Marmaduke varies widely based on materials, height, and length of the wall. Typically, homeowners can expect to spend between $15 to $50 per square foot. For example, a simple concrete block wall may be on the lower end of the spectrum, while a more elaborate natural stone wall could reach the higher end. Additionally, factors such as site preparation, drainage solutions, and labor will impact the total cost. It's advisable to obtain multiple quotes from local contractors to get a clear understanding of pricing tailored to your specific project.
In Marmaduke, common materials for retaining wall construction include concrete blocks, natural stone, and timber. Each material offers unique benefits depending on your design preferences and the specific requirements of your property. For instance, concrete blocks are durable and can be molded into various shapes, making them a popular choice for modern designs. Natural stone provides a rustic appeal and blends well with the landscape, while timber offers a more traditional look but may require more maintenance over time. It's essential to consider local climate and soil conditions when selecting materials, as these can impact the longevity and effectiveness of your retaining wall.
